Mensik defeats Hurkacz on day three at The Boodles

On another scorching day at The Boodles rising ATP star Jakob Mensik scored an impressive victory over former Wimbledon semi-finalist Hubert Hurkacz.

Jakub Mensik d. Hubert Hurkacz 6-7 (6), 0-6, (11-9)

Jakub Mensik wins at The Boodles in a nail-biting super tie break.

Jakub Mensik and Hubert Hurkacz finalised their preparations for Wimbledon under the scorching sun at Stoke Park.  In a topsy-turvy match which saw Mensik narrowly claim the first set in a tie-break, but lose the second set to love, it was left to a 10-point tie-break to see the Czech 20-year-old take victory.

Jakub Mensik

“It is really hot in London, it was mostly luck today because of the super tie-break. Two days ago (in a defeat to Arthur Fils) I lost 2 points in a super tie break, and today I won in a tie break - it’s all based on luck.” 

On Wimbledon

“It’s my third time playing at Wimbledon, and I am excited to go back tonight and start again tomorrow. I’ve been here (in the UK) for two weeks, it’s mostly the heat that I struggle with, but the grass I am used to.”

Hubert Hurkacz

“The serve helps my game on grass and I overall enjoy playing on grass, so we will see what happens at Wimbledon.”

Sebastian Baez d. Alexander Shevchenko 6-4, 6-4

Sebastian Baez comfortably wins at The Boodles as he prepares for Wimbledon

Sebastian Baez made his third appearance at The Boodles and finally took a win against Bratislava Open Challenger finalist Alexander Shevchenko. The Argentine looked comfortable on the Stoke Park grass, using his speed and consistency from the baseline to edge past the Kazakh.

Sebastian Baez

“To play some matches and to win today helps a lot to prepare for Wimbledon.”

On Wimbledon

“Many things at Wimbledon are special to me, it is a grass surface but also I love the elegance of the tournament and the history.”

Alexander Shevchenko

“The weather makes everything really tough, once you get into the rally, you feel very tired after it.”

On preparation for Wimbledon

“It was great to play a couple of matches here to get used to the grass because I haven’t played many matches. At Wimbledon, I will practice and have a lot of time on grass to prepare for Wimbledon.”

Mattia Bellucci d. Camilo Ugo Carabelli, 1-6, 6-3, (13-11)

Mattia Bellucci storms back from one-sided first set to claim dramatic tie-break win

After being defeated in a tough first round at Eastbourne, Mattia Bellucci rediscovered his winning touch with a victory over Camilo Ugo Carabelli. The pair went on a rollercoaster of a match, with momentum swings keeping the crowd entertained. However, it was the world-ranked 65th Italian who found greater consistency and kept pushing to secure the win.

Mattia Bellucci 

“It was a little bit difficult in the beginning to get used to the heat, but also to get used to Camilo’s game - which was very good. He wasn’t making many mistakes and there weren’t many chances for me to get into the match. The second set was definitely better for me, as you could hear the crowd better. I really enjoyed my time on the court and I hope Camilo did too.”

On Wimbledon preparation

“I am trying to prepare as best as I can for Wimbledon, as this has been a very good match for me. From last year, I have good memories, hopefully this year will be even better. I played very good matches last year against Jiri Lehecka and another with Cameron Norrie. Hopefully this year will be even better. I hope everything goes in the right direction for me there.”

Camilo Ugo Carabelli

“I feel it very good here at The Boodles, last week at Eastbourne I couldn’t play to the best of my abilities due to right pain in my arm. I am excited to be at Wimbledon next week, after today’s match.”
